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Downtown Royal Oak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Downtown Royal Oak with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Downtown Royal Oak is at Sixth Street Lofts listed at $1,725.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Downtown Royal Oak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Downtown Royal Oak is $2,368.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Downtown Royal Oak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Downtown Royal Oak is a 1,068 square feet unit starting from $2,995 at Elevate Luxury Living.

What is the average size for Downtown Royal Oak 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Downtown Royal Oak is currently 808 sq ft.
